Caffeine is a widely consumed psychoactive drug that is found in many common beverages such as coffee, tea, and energy drinks. It is known to have several physiological effects on the body, including increased heart rate, elevated blood pressure, and improved athletic performance. However, one of the most well-known benefits of caffeine is its ability to enhance mental focus.

Mental focus is a cognitive function that involves the ability to concentrate and sustain attention on a particular task. It is essential for productivity, learning, and performance in many areas of life, such as work, school, and sports.

How caffeine affects the brain

Mechanism of action:

Caffeine is a central nervous system (CNS) stimulant that works by blocking the action of a neurotransmitter called adenosine. Adenosine is a naturally occurring chemical in the brain that builds up throughout the day and promotes sleepiness and relaxation. Caffeine binds to adenosine receptors in the brain, preventing adenosine from exerting its effects, which leads to increased alertness and wakefulness.

Adenosine receptors:

Adenosine receptors are located throughout the brain and are involved in many different physiological processes, including sleep regulation, pain perception, and inflammation. Caffeine's binding to adenosine receptors is thought to have an impact on several areas of the brain, including the prefrontal cortex, which is responsible for executive functions such as planning, decision-making, and working memory.

Dopamine release: Dopamine is a neurotransmitter that is associated with motivation, reward, and pleasure. Caffeine stimulates the release of dopamine in the brain, which can improve mood, increase motivation, and enhance cognitive performance.

Neurotransmitters: Caffeine also affects other neurotransmitters in the brain, such as norepinephrine and acetylcholine, which are involved in attention, learning, and memory. By increasing the levels of these neurotransmitters, caffeine can improve cognitive function and mental focus.

Overall, caffeine has a complex mechanism of action that involves multiple neurotransmitters and brain regions. Its effects on mental focus are mediated by its ability to increase arousal, attention, and cognitive performance, which can be beneficial for various daily activities that require focus and concentration.

 

Benefits of caffeine for mental focus

  • Improved attention and concentration: Caffeine has been shown to improve attention and concentration, especially during tasks that require sustained focus and vigilance. This is thought to be due to caffeine's ability to increase the activity of neurotransmitters such as dopamine and norepinephrine, which are involved in regulating attention and alertness.

 

  • Increased alertness and wakefulness: Caffeine is known to promote wakefulness and reduce the feeling of fatigue, which can be beneficial for mental focus. It achieves this by inhibiting the effects of adenosine, a neurotransmitter that promotes sleep and reduces arousal.

 

  • Enhanced memory and learning: Caffeine has been shown to enhance memory consolidation, which is the process by which new memories are stored in the brain. It does this by increasing the activity of certain neurotransmitters, such as acetylcholine, which are involved in memory and learning.

 

  • Boosted mood and motivation: Caffeine can also boost mood and motivation, which can be beneficial for mental focus. This is thought to be due to caffeine's ability to stimulate the release of dopamine, a neurotransmitter that is involved in reward and motivation.

 

Caffeine dosage and timing for optimal mental performance

  • Recommended doses: The recommended dose of caffeine for improving mental focus is typically between 50-400mg per day, depending on factors such as body weight, tolerance, and sensitivity. It is recommended to start with a lower dose and gradually increase it to avoid potential side effects.
  • Timing of consumption: The timing of caffeine consumption is also important for optimal mental performance. Caffeine is best consumed in the morning or early afternoon, as consuming it too late in the day may interfere with sleep quality and lead to feelings of fatigue the next day.

 

  • Potential side effects: While caffeine can be beneficial for mental focus, it can also have potential side effects, such as anxiety, jitteriness, insomnia, and gastrointestinal discomfort. These side effects are usually mild and temporary but can be more severe in individuals who are sensitive to caffeine or consume it in excessive amounts. It is recommended to consume caffeine in moderation and avoid it if you have a medical condition that may be aggravated by caffeine consumption.

 

Caffeine sources and alternatives

  • Natural sources of caffeine: Caffeine can be found naturally in various food and drinks, such as coffee, tea, cocoa, and guarana. The amount of caffeine in these sources can vary widely, and it is important to be aware of the caffeine content when consuming them.

 

  • Synthetic sources of caffeine: Caffeine can also be produced synthetically and added to various food and drinks, such as energy drinks, pre-workout supplements, and weight loss products. Synthetic caffeine is chemically identical to natural caffeine but can be more potent and have a faster onset of action.

 

  • Alternatives to caffeine: For individuals who want to avoid caffeine or are sensitive to its effects, there are various alternatives available, such as herbal teas, decaffeinated coffee, and supplements that contain natural compounds such as L-theanine or ginseng, which can promote mental focus and relaxation.
